Regarding Contributions to the Mother Church.

To correct an erroneous impression that I am not receiving subscriptions for the support of the Mother Church, I will state that I am always glad to receive contributions or subscriptions. The by-law requires each member to pay not less than one dollar per year as per capita tax, but you may pay more, and many do. When sending your per capita tax or subscriptions please state which you desire to have it credited to.

The year for payment of per capita tax will commence June 1 and end May 31, instead of beginning October 1 and ending September 30 as heretofore. Will the Field kindly accept my thanks for the general promptness in meeting their obligations to the Mother Church.

Stephen A. Chase, Treasurer.
